Ruby on Rails 是一个流行的开源 Web 应用程序框架,它使用 Ruby 语言编写。这个框架使开发者能够快速构建功能丰富的 Web 应用程序。
快速入门
安装 Ruby:首先,您需要在您的计算机上安装 Ruby。您可以从 Ruby 官网 下载并安装最新版本的 Ruby。
安装 Rails:安装完 Ruby 后,您可以使用 gem 命令来安装 Rails。在命令行中运行以下命令:
gem install rails
创建新项目:使用以下命令创建一个新的 Rails 项目:
rails new myapp
这将创建一个名为
myapp
的新目录,其中包含 Rails 应用的所有文件。启动服务器:进入
myapp
目录,并使用以下命令启动 Rails 服务器:rails server
现在您可以在浏览器中访问
http://localhost:3000
来查看您的 Rails 应用程序。
实例教程
创建一个简单的博客
以下是一个简单的博客应用的步骤:
创建模型:使用以下命令创建一个名为
Post
的模型:rails generate model Post title:string content:text
迁移数据库:运行以下命令将模型迁移到数据库:
rails db:migrate
创建控制器:使用以下命令创建一个名为
PostsController
的控制器:rails generate controller Posts
定义路由:在
config/routes.rb
文件中添加以下路由:Rails.application.routes.draw do resources :posts end
创建视图:在
app/views/posts
目录下创建一个名为index.html.erb
的文件,并添加以下内容:<h1>我的博客</h1> <ul> <% @posts.each do |post| %> <li><%= post.title %></li> <% end %> </ul>
运行服务器:启动 Rails 服务器,并访问
http://localhost:3000/posts
来查看您的博客。
扩展阅读
如果您想了解更多关于 Ruby on Rails 的信息,可以阅读以下教程:
希望这个教程能帮助您入门 Ruby on Rails!🚀